Sketch the curves defined by the given sets of parametric equations. Indicate the direction of motion on each curve. x=t2y=t3,t[-2,2]

Given information

The parametric curves, x=t2y=t3,t[-2,2]

02

Calculation

The goal is to draw the parametric curve.

Assume-2,0,1,2when drawing the graph for the parametric equations.

Find the values of x,yby substituting different tvalues in the parametric equations.

The point (x,y)When t=-2is,

(x,y)=t2,t3

(x,y)=(-2)2,(-2)3[since by substituting t=-2

(x,y)=(4,-8)simplify

The point (x,y)When t=-1is,

(x,y)=t2,t3(x,y)=(-1)2,(-1)3[since by substitutingt=-1](x,y)=(1,-1)simplify

The point (x,y)When t=0is,

(x,y)=t2,t3

(x,y)=(0)2,(0)3[since by substituting t=0]

(x,y)=(0,0)simplify

The point (x,y) When t=1 is,

(x,y)=t2,t3(x,y)=12,13[since by substitutingt=1](x,y)=(1,1)simplify

The point (x,y) When t=2 is,

(x,y)=t2,t3(x,y)=22,23[since by substitutingt=2](x,y)=(4,8)simplify
